THE O. & O. S. S. Co.'s steamer Gaelic, with the AMERICAS MAIL of June 4, was to leave Yokohama on Saturday, the 25th June, at daylight, and may be expected here on or about Friday, the 1st July. The steamship Melbourne, with the FRENCH Man of June 3rd, luft Bingapore ou Thursday, the 30th June, at 9am., and may be expected here on or about Thursday, the 7th July. This Packet brings replies to laters despatched from Hongkong on April 22.

The Navigazione Cenerale Italiana Co.'s ateamar Bisyne, left bingapore for this pert on the 26th June, sed mag he expected to arriveen or about the Lat July.

The O. S. 8. Co.'s steamer Achilles, from Liverpool, left Singapore on the 29th June, and may be expected here on or about the 5th July.
